Job Title: Director of Count Operation & Project
Job Duties: Ensure the procedures are in compliance with company standards including anti-money laundering regulations. Reviews applicable regulations on a regular basis to verify compliance with existing standards, communicates all discrepancies with the department and management. Ensure that Cage operations are conducted in a secure, efficient and accountable manner and in compliance with all relevant procedural & legal requirements. Maintains a strong operations awareness of issues affecting Cage operations including local and regional regulatory & compliance matters. Ensures the security and integrity of the overall Cage environment and all funds & commodities contained therein. Effective liaison with other departments and Casino Cages and Casino regulatory authorities. Interacts with Department and Company Team Members and Management professionally and positively. Attends Department and inter-Department meetings and shares relevant information. Adheres to the Company policies and procedures and comply with the rules and regulations of casino operations. Review, monitor and approve all team members’ roster, leave application and attendance record. Ensure the accuracy of daily revenue counting in terms of cash and wager instrument from all gaming tables and slot machines. Ensure all Count Procedures comply with internal control standards that meets all relevant regulatory requirements. For Gaming Table Drop Operation, ensure all drop boxes are prepared in an orderly manner and being collected completely. Establish standard process in inventory and cash controls of all areas of the Cage department such as Mass Gaming Front Window, VIP Front Window, Main bank / Marker Bank, Marker Bank, Chip Bank and Team Member Bank. Monitor and ensure that the casino operational process and procedural controls are properly established and are in place among Cage Operations, Casino VIP and Mass Marketing Operations, Table Games, and Slots Operations. Establish Casino Cage Standard Operating Procedures (SOP) for the team’s guidance and reference in handling new activities, tasks and/or services impacting casino finance.

Qualification Requirements: Bachelor’s Degree Holder with major in Business, Accounting, Finance or related field. Minimum 7 years in casino industry with demonstrated progression casino experience including 4 years Casino Cage Management experience in a large hotel/casino environment with significant international business. Strong knowledge, skills, and work experience in Casino Count Operations and Cage Administrations. Familiar with Casino Management Systems – Front Window, Main Bank, Marker Bank and Chip Bank. Knowledge of gaming operations – mass gaming and VIP marketing operations including premium player program and junket programs. Ability to speak and write in Chinese is an advantage. Strong interpersonal skills, ability to communicate and manage well at all levels of the company and with staff at remote locations essential. Strong problem solving and creative skills and the ability to exercise sound judgment and make decisions based on accurate and timely analyses. High level of integrity and dependability with a strong sense of urgency and results-orientation. Proficient computer skills. must be able to multi-task. Perform other related duties as assigned.
